The standard is a globally recognised guideline for the dimensioning and design of single-stage activated sludge plants . Developed by the German Association for Water, Wastewater and Waste (formerly ATV-DVWK, now DWA ), this document provides civil, environmental, and chemical engineers with a highly structured mathematical framework to size aeration tanks and secondary clarifiers. It addresses carbon elimination, nitrification, denitrification, and biological phosphorus removal to ensure municipal and industrial wastewater facilities comply with strict environmental regulations. The ATV-DVWK-A 131E (2000) marked a fundamental change by allowing design based on load . The current 2016 standard (DWA-A 131) has completed this transition, requiring design to be based exclusively on COD . This shift is crucial because COD provides a more accurate and complete measure of the organic carbon available for treatment.
